Verbal Description Sensory Tours are for adults who are blind or partially sighted. An in-depth verbal description tour is enhanced by engaging several senses, often including, but not limited to, the sense of touch. Tours are given of select works from the Albright-Knox’s collection and special exhibitions.
Registration
Verbal Description Sensory Tours take place on the first Saturday of each month from 10:30 to 11:30 am. The program is free of charge, but space is limited and advance registration is required.
